Abstract

Non- or mal-union of the clavicle is reported to occur in up to 15 % of conservatively treated fractures: the purpose of this systematic review is to examine the evidence for the use of external fixation in the treatment of clavicular non-union. We performed a search of MEDLINE and Embase, including all papers using external fixators for the treatment of clavicular non-union. Four papers satisfied our eligibility criteria: three case series and one case–control study. Level of evidence and quality assessment scoring were performed using published methods. Due to the heterogeneity of the study populations and interventions, no attempt at meta-analysis was made. External fixation in hypertrophic non-union of the clavicle, but not atrophic non-union, appears to be a reasonable treatment option. A pragmatic, multicentre, randomised controlled trial comparing external fixation and open reduction internal fixation in the treatment of hypertrophic non-union of the clavicle would be valuable.
